
Fri Sep 20 10:53:01 UTC 2024: ## Political Row Erupts in Andhra Pradesh Over Tirupati Temple Laddu Ingredients
**Tirupati, Andhra Pradesh:** A major political controversy has erupted in Andhra Pradesh over the alleged use of non-vegetarian ingredients in the laddus, a popular sweet offering at the revered Tirupati temple.
The ruling Telugu Desam Party (TDP), led by Chief Minister Chandrababu Naidu, has accused the previous YSRCP government, led by YS Jagan Mohan Reddy, of using “animal fat” instead of ghee in the laddus.
At a press conference, TDP spokesperson Anam Venkata Ramana Reddy presented a purported lab report claiming the presence of beef tallow, lard (pig fat), and fish oil in the ghee samples.
“The lab reports confirm the use of these substances in the ghee supplied to Tirumala,” Reddy stated. He claimed the “S value” of the ghee sample was only 19.7, indicating adulteration.
However, neither the Andhra Pradesh government nor the Tirumala Tirupati Devasthanams (TTD), which manages the temple, has officially confirmed the authenticity of the lab report.
The YSRCP has vehemently denied the allegations, accusing Naidu of engaging in “heinous allegations” for political gain.
Senior YSRCP leader and Rajya Sabha member YV Subba Reddy, a former TTD chairman, called Naidu’s allegations “unimaginable and deeply hurtful to devotees”. He challenged Naidu to swear before the deity about the truthfulness of his accusations.
The controversy has sparked widespread outrage and protests, with devotees expressing their shock and anger over the alleged use of non-vegetarian ingredients in the sacred offerings.
The situation remains tense, with both political parties trading accusations and intensifying the debate. The TTD is yet to release a statement on the issue.
